Arrow of Grabbing
Arrow of Grabbing is a magic item (ammunition) of very rare rarity.
This arrow has a barbed head and is wound with a fine but strong thread that unravels as the arrow soars. If a creature takes damage from the arrow, the creature must succeed on a DC 17 Constitution saving throw or take 4d6 damage and have the arrowhead lodged in its flesh. A creature grabbed by this arrow can't move farther away from you. At the end of its turn, the creature can attempt a DC 17 Constitution saving throw, taking 4d6 piercing damage and dislodging the arrow on a success. As an action, you can attempt to pull the grabbed creature up to 10 feet in a straight line toward you, forcing the creature to repeat the saving throw. If the creature fails, it moves up to 10 feet closer to you. If it succeeds, it takes 4d6 piercing damage and the arrow is dislodged.
